关闭

函数实现指定位置搜索

前面学习过search()可以从任意一个文本里搜索匹配的字符串,也就是说可以从任何位置里搜索到匹配的字符串。但是现实世界很复杂多变的,比如限定你只能从第100个字符的位置开始匹配,100个字符之前的不要匹配,这样的需求怎么样实现呢?来看下面的例子,它就是指定位置开始搜索:...
阅读(7) 评论(0)

这是为了确保使用者在变量为 nil

拆完包之后的 Optional 其实就是 String 类型。编译器强制使用者在变量为 nil 的时候要进行处理,否则就会报错会崩溃。String! 是为了规避变量一定不为 nil 的情况下却要反复判断是否为 nil 的冗余代码而产生的。例如,我们在使用 IBOutlet 时,一定会定义成 Optiona(!)。String! 在声明时和 String? 完全等价,在使用时和 String 完全等...
阅读(99) 评论(0)

在实际使用它的过程中不需要再次使用 ‘

具体看一下报错原因:  ① String! 赋值给 String ,报错为:拆包时Optional的值为nil;  ② String? 赋值给 String,编译器报错为 Optional未拆包;  ③ 拆包后的 String? 赋值给 String,这时,报错为:拆包时Optional的值为nil;  String! 和 拆包后的 String? 进行传值时报的错相同,由此我们可以得出一...
阅读(32) 评论(0)

转变成了一种新的类型。

很多人在刚上手swift时对于Optional中 ‘!’ 和 ‘?’ 的使用十分不理解,接下来我会谈一谈自己对于这两个符号的使用方式的理解。 先来说说Optional的概念,以方便之后的理解。来看一下下面的代码: var a : String = nil // 编译错误,String类型不能为nil var b : String = “Hello!”12 S...
阅读(60) 评论(0)

当我们试图复制一个复杂值的时候

复杂值是通过引用来进行存储和操作的,这就回到了开始那个问题的图二,理解这一点非常重要。创建一个包含复杂对象的变量时,其值是内存中的一个引用地址。引用一个复杂对象时,使用它的名称(即变量或对象属性)通过内存中的引用地址获取对象值。当我们试图复制一个复杂值的时候,理解这就非常重要了。复杂值复制的过程、其实并不是复制对象,更多的是像复制对象的地址。 这就回到了开始那个问题的图二,理解这...
阅读(52) 评论(0)

sdfgrehdf

htrjfhgkjhgkjhgkjh...
阅读(36) 评论(0)

dsgrgdfhgfhjgfj

hgkhgjkutkuglkhjlkjhlkjh...
阅读(31) 评论(0)

实现在地图上显示几个坐标点

:集成百度地图(3.0.0版),目前有百度定位功能(ThirdMacros.h修改相应的key值) 2:集成友盟统计(ThirdMacros.h修改相应的key值) 3:集成CocoaLumberjack日志记录 4:引入第三方inputAccessoryView 解决为一些无输入源的控件添加输入响应。比如按钮、cell、view等 5:集成个推消息推送功能(ThirdMacros.h修改...
阅读(60) 评论(0)

iw工具安卓移植

由于项目原因,需要在安卓环境下运行linux的iw工具,以实现网卡扫描,设置网卡模式等操作。以下过程均为自己实测结果。 1、  操作系统:ubuntu16.04 2、  下载ndk,注意版本,新版本编译会出问题,此处用的是android-ndk-r10e,下载地址。 配置ndk: (1)      gedit ~/.bashrc (2)      在该文件最后追加(即将ndk路径加入...
阅读(372) 评论(0)

华为oj之密码验证合格程序

2015/6/9记录...
阅读(721) 评论(0)

java学习笔记001之正则表达式贪婪型、勉强型和占有型p299

越总结越清晰!!2015.6.2...
阅读(680) 评论(0)

华为oj之质数因子

2015.5.6笔记...
阅读(1539) 评论(0)

华为oj之火车出站

2015.5.6笔记...
阅读(618) 评论(0)

华为oj之成绩排序

2015、5、3笔记...
阅读(320) 评论(0)

华为oj之合法ip

2015/4/30测试时发现split,“.”,正则相关问题。...
阅读(616) 评论(0)
28条 共2页1 2 下一页 尾页
    个人资料
    • 访问:22573次
    • 积分:503
    • 等级:
    • 排名:千里之外
    • 原创:28篇
    • 转载:0篇
    • 译文:0篇
    • 评论:7条
    文章分类
    最新评论